Consider the scale of financial obligations in the U.S. According to the Federal Reserve Bank of New York's Household Debt and Credit Report for Q4 2023, total U.S. household debt reached a staggering $17.5 trillion, highlighting the immense financial obligations many Americans face. This includes everything from mortgages to credit card balances, which saw an increase of $50 billion to $1.13 trillion in the same period, emphasizing the need for diligent financial oversight.

The cornerstone of any effective money management software is its ability to connect to all your financial accounts. This includes checking and savings accounts, credit cards, mortgages, student loans, investment portfolios (brokerage, 401k, IRA), and even crypto wallets. A robust platform should support thousands of institutions, offering a unified dashboard for your entire financial picture.
Look for platforms that boast connections to over 10,000 financial institutions globally, including major US banks like Chase, Bank of America, and Wells Fargo, as well as smaller credit unions and fintech services. This broad connectivity ensures you won't leave any part of your financial life untracked.

Security Features and Data Privacy
Because you're linking sensitive financial data, top-tier security is non-negotiable. Look for features like 256-bit encryption, multi-factor authentication (MFA), and read-only connections to your financial institutions. The software should never store your banking credentials directly.
Ensure the provider adheres to strict privacy policies and regulatory standards. The SEC provides guidance on data protection and cybersecurity for investors, emphasizing the importance of securing personal financial information against unauthorized access.

Competitor 1: Empower (formerly Personal Capital)
Empower is a strong contender, particularly known for its free financial tracking tools including a net worth calculator, investment checkup, and budgeting features. It connects to most US financial institutions, offering a comprehensive view of your assets and liabilities. Empower’s primary business model revolves around its wealth management services, where users can opt for personalized advisory services for a fee based on Assets Under Management (AUM), typically starting around 0.89% for the first $1 million managed.
Competitor 2: YNAB (You Need A Budget)
YNAB is a powerful budgeting software built on a unique 'zero-based budgeting' philosophy, where every dollar is given a job. It's renowned for its strict methodology that helps users gain control over their spending and build savings. YNAB integrates with US bank accounts and offers excellent expense tracking and goal setting. It costs approximately $99 per year, or $14.99 billed monthly.
Competitor 3: Quicken Simplifi
Quicken Simplifi is a streamlined, web and mobile-focused personal finance app from the makers of Quicken, designed for simplicity and ease of use. It offers comprehensive account aggregation, intuitive budgeting tools, and spending insights, without the complexity of traditional desktop Quicken software. Simplifi tracks net worth and cash flow, providing a clear snapshot of your finances. It typically costs around $3.99 per month when billed annually (approximately $47.88 per year).
